Went to Westfield Mall yesterday, as I was in the area and a friend wanted me to pickup something for her that just happened to be available and only in that store.

What a weird place to be.

I felt like I was in the Financial Disctrict of San Francisco circa 2020 or the bald face lie of Covid.

I went to the 3rd floor to get this piece of clothing and on my way immediately saw 2/3rds of stores closed and observed the same on the way out.

Theater was gone as well, which is just terrible as that was one beautiful place to see a movie.

I took pictures of 5 floors just completely or nearly empty and sent them to friends.

The agreed it was awful.

There is no way in this mortal coil for that mall to be full again.

I will never go there again.
